Home
last modified time | relevance | path

Searched refs:tempBuff (Results 1 – 4 of 4) sorted by relevance

/hal_infineon-latest/mtb-pdl-cat1/drivers/source/
Dcy_cryptolite_cmac.c284 uint32_t *tempBuff = NULL; in Cy_Cryptolite_Cmac_Finish() local
307 tempBuff = (uint32_t*)((void *)cmacState->buffers->iv); in Cy_Cryptolite_Cmac_Finish()
330 tempBuff[0] = tempBuff[0] ^ keyPtr[0] ^ finalMsgPtr[0]; in Cy_Cryptolite_Cmac_Finish()
331 tempBuff[1] = tempBuff[1] ^ keyPtr[1] ^ finalMsgPtr[1]; in Cy_Cryptolite_Cmac_Finish()
332 tempBuff[2] = tempBuff[2] ^ keyPtr[2] ^ finalMsgPtr[2]; in Cy_Cryptolite_Cmac_Finish()
333 tempBuff[3] = tempBuff[3] ^ keyPtr[3] ^ finalMsgPtr[3]; in Cy_Cryptolite_Cmac_Finish()
335 status = Cy_Cryptolite_Aes_Ecb(base, cmac, (uint8_t *)tempBuff, cmacState); in Cy_Cryptolite_Cmac_Finish()
Dcy_cryptolite_aes.c505 uint32_t *tempBuff = NULL; in Cy_Cryptolite_Aes_Cbc() local
529 tempBuff = (uint32_t*)(aesBuffers->block0); in Cy_Cryptolite_Aes_Cbc()
537 Cy_Cryptolite_Vu_memcpy((uint8_t *)tempBuff, ivRemap, CY_CRYPTOLITE_AES_BLOCK_SIZE); in Cy_Cryptolite_Aes_Cbc()
541 tempBuff[0] = srcBuff[0] ^ tempBuff[0]; in Cy_Cryptolite_Aes_Cbc()
542 tempBuff[1] = srcBuff[1] ^ tempBuff[1]; in Cy_Cryptolite_Aes_Cbc()
543 tempBuff[2] = srcBuff[2] ^ tempBuff[2]; in Cy_Cryptolite_Aes_Cbc()
544 tempBuff[3] = srcBuff[3] ^ tempBuff[3]; in Cy_Cryptolite_Aes_Cbc()
546 tmpResult = Cy_Cryptolite_Aes_ProcessBlock(base, aesState, dstBuff, tempBuff); in Cy_Cryptolite_Aes_Cbc()
553 Cy_Cryptolite_Vu_memcpy(tempBuff, dstBuff, CY_CRYPTOLITE_AES_BLOCK_SIZE); in Cy_Cryptolite_Aes_Cbc()
568 Cy_Cryptolite_Vu_memcpy(ivRemap, tempBuff, CY_CRYPTOLITE_AES_BLOCK_SIZE); in Cy_Cryptolite_Aes_Cbc()
[all …]
Dcy_crypto_core_cmac_v1.c177 uint32_t *tempBuff = cmacState->temp; in Cy_Crypto_Core_V1_Cmac_Update() local
180 Cy_Crypto_Core_V1_MemSet(base, (void* )tempBuff, 0x00U, CY_CRYPTO_AES_BLOCK_SIZE); in Cy_Crypto_Core_V1_Cmac_Update()
188 Cy_Crypto_Core_V1_Aes_Xor(base, aesState, blockBuff, blockBuff, tempBuff); in Cy_Crypto_Core_V1_Cmac_Update()
190 aesState, CY_CRYPTO_ENCRYPT, tempBuff, blockBuff); in Cy_Crypto_Core_V1_Cmac_Update()
229 uint32_t *tempBuff = cmacState->temp; in Cy_Crypto_Core_V1_Cmac_Finish() local
247 Cy_Crypto_Core_V1_Aes_Xor(base, aesState, blockBuff, blockBuff, tempBuff); in Cy_Crypto_Core_V1_Cmac_Finish()
250 Cy_Crypto_Core_V1_Aes_ProcessBlock(base, aesState, CY_CRYPTO_ENCRYPT, tempBuff, blockBuff); in Cy_Crypto_Core_V1_Cmac_Finish()
253 Cy_Crypto_Core_V1_MemCpy(base, cmac, tempBuff, CY_CRYPTO_AES_BLOCK_SIZE); in Cy_Crypto_Core_V1_Cmac_Finish()
Dcy_crypto_core_aes_v1.c341 uint32_t *tempBuff = (uint32_t*)(&aesBuffers->block2); in Cy_Crypto_Core_V1_Aes_Cbc() local
349 Cy_Crypto_Core_V1_MemCpy(base, tempBuff, ivPtr, CY_CRYPTO_AES_BLOCK_SIZE); in Cy_Crypto_Core_V1_Aes_Cbc()
359 Cy_Crypto_Core_V1_Aes_Xor(base, aesState, dstBuff, tempBuff, dstBuff); in Cy_Crypto_Core_V1_Aes_Cbc()
362 Cy_Crypto_Core_V1_MemCpy(base, tempBuff, srcBuff, CY_CRYPTO_AES_BLOCK_SIZE); in Cy_Crypto_Core_V1_Aes_Cbc()
379 Cy_Crypto_Core_V1_Aes_Xor(base, aesState, tempBuff, srcBuff, tempBuff); in Cy_Crypto_Core_V1_Aes_Cbc()
380 Cy_Crypto_Core_V1_Aes_ProcessBlock(base, aesState, dirMode, dstBuff, tempBuff); in Cy_Crypto_Core_V1_Aes_Cbc()
383 Cy_Crypto_Core_V1_MemCpy(base, tempBuff, dstBuff, CY_CRYPTO_AES_BLOCK_SIZE); in Cy_Crypto_Core_V1_Aes_Cbc()
395 Cy_Crypto_Core_V1_MemCpy(base, ivPtr, tempBuff, CY_CRYPTO_AES_BLOCK_SIZE); in Cy_Crypto_Core_V1_Aes_Cbc()